Minor Programs in History, Humanities & Languages
Students seeking minors in CHSS must maintain a grade point average for all courses taken at UH-Downtown of at least 2.0, receive a grade of C or better in all courses applied toward the minor, and must meet all requirements of the chosen minor, including prerequisites for courses taken toward the minor. All minor programs in the Department of History, Humanities & Languages require at least 9 hours upper-level coursework in residence at UHD. Internship/field experience courses may not apply toward any minors in the Department of History, Humanities & Languages except for the minors in Spanish-English Professional Interpreting and Spanish-English Professional Translation. 9 SCHs at any level:
Complete 9 semester credit hours in Philosophy (PHIL) at any level. 9 Upper-Level Hours:
Complete 9 semester credit hours from any combination of 33XX or 43XX Philosophy (PHIL). Note:
At least six of the 18 semester credit hours must be taken at UHD. |
